Children reach adulthood fast which means it is crucial to look at saving when they’re young. By saving from just £10 to £25 a month with Scottish Friendly’s Child Bond while they are children you could give them a head start for when they are older. For instance helping to pay for university fees or for the deposit on a flat.

You can invest in a tax-free savings plan for any child with a Scottish Friendly Child Bond. It’s tax-free since it’s a friendly society savings plan, which means that under today’s law it grows free of income or capital gains tax. There can be no doubting that a very welcome way for parents, grandparents, family members and friends to make a significant financial difference when the childen are older.

The Child Bond is a with-profits investment plan: It invests for long-term growth as well as a certain degree of security, in stocks and shares, fixed interest funds and cash.

The invested amount grows by means of the addition of potential yearly bonuses and at the specified time the bond reaches maturity there is a tax-free payout. The value of bonuses will be based on on how much profit we make and how we distribute it.
Bonuses are not guaranteed.

The Child Bond may last for a minimum of ten yrs, but you are free to invest for longer if you wish – perhaps to coincide with an 18th or 21st birthday. You can save either monthly, annually or with a lump sum payment.That is totally up to you. It should be noted that if the plan is cashed in before the end of the term, the amount the child will be paid may be less than the amount paid in.

If you prefer the monthly option, you can start saving from as little as £10 a month – up to a maximum of £25 per month. Or you can make yearly payments of up to £270 a year.

You can also make the payment of all of the premiums in one go through our lump sum funding plan. If you invest the maximum possible amount of £2,340 for ten years, this actually invests £270 a year into the Child Bond – a total of two thousand seven hundred pounds. The minimum lump sum of £1,040 yields £120 a year for 10 years – a total of £1,200. This provides a means for you to pay all your premiums at once and is especially popular with grandparents who like the reassurance of knowing all premiums for the full term of the plan are taken care of.

Tracing the Accuracy of Calibration Gases

Regardless of how you use specialty gas mixtures to calibrate a laboratory instrument or monitor, the most important thing you can do to ensure the accuracy of your measurements is to ensure the accuracy of your gas mixture.

Gas mixture accuracy, in turn, is largely dependent upon its analytical traceability to a reference material. For analytical traceability to exist, there must be an unbroken link of comparison between the measured value of the gas mixture and a reference that is recognized in the national or international measurement system as being a true value. Thus, analytical traceability is the link between the analyzed concentration and the true concentration of a gas mixture. The National Institute of Standards and Technology (NIST) provides Standard Reference Materials (SRMs) for this purpose. Another such metrological organization, the Netherlands Measurement Institute (NMi), provides Primary Reference Materials (PRMs).

Analytical traceability is achieved by laboratory analysis of a mixture using an instrument that has been directly calibrated using either an SRM or a PRM. A mixture analyzed in this manner is said to be “directly traceable.” SRMs and PRMs are at the top of the traceability hierarchy and add the least amount of uncertainty to a mixture analysis because they are individually analyzed and certified by NIST or NMi laboratories.

Since 1995, NIST and NMi have maintained an equivalence agreement in those cases where comparative analyses have been completed by the two labs. Because of this NIST/NMi equivalency, traceability to a PRM is considered the legal equivalent of an SRM.

Direct analytical traceability can also be established using what are known as NIST Traceable Reference Materials (NTRMs). NTRMs are produced by gas suppliers and then batch analyzed and audited by NIST against the same internal standards as SRMs. NTRM values are assigned by NIST and offer nearly the same accuracy confidence level as SRMs and PRMs in most cases.

The high cost of producing SRMs and PRMs make it economical for some specialty gas suppliers to blend intermediate standards called Gas Manufacturer Intermediate Standards (GMISs). Though they are analyzed against existing SRMs, they are at the bottom of the traceability hierarchy. A GMIS introduces more uncertainty because more steps are involved and because NIST is not involved in either their analysis or certification. The gas supplier is responsible for assigning the concentration and accuracy, based solely on their analysis.

Gas mixtures that are produced using GMISs do not provide direct NIST-traceability, and so may not be suitable for some applications. For example, the EPA requires that a Continuous Emission Monitor be calibrated using a protocol that is at least as accurate to within 2%. Use of a protocol that was prepared using a GMIS may not guarantee such accuracy.

When selecting any specialty gas mixture, be sure you know what type of standard the mixture you are purchasing will be analyzed against. To ensure accuracy, insist on traceability to an SRM, PRM or NTRM. Also remember that, as in the case of emission monitoring, traceability and subsequent accuracy may be governed by law.
